Installation Procedure

WARNING: This page is about a different car, the 2018 Chevrolet Suburban 3500 HD. However, it is still accessible from the selected car via links, so may be relevant.
    Fig 1: Fuel/EVAP Line Bundle And Bracket Nuts
    GM1224406Courtesy of GENERAL MOTORS COMPANY
  1. Install the fuel/EVAP line bundle.
  2. CAUTION:

    Refer to Fastener Caution .

  3. Install the fuel line bracket nuts.

    Tighten 

    Tighten the bolt to 18 N.m (13 lb ft).

  4. Fig 2: Fuel Line Clip At Bracket
    GM1549616Courtesy of GENERAL MOTORS COMPANY
  5. Install the fuel hose/pipe clip to the bracket on the transfer case.
  6. Install the fuel line clip to the bracket on the automatic transmission.
  7. Fig 3: Fuel Pipe Bracket And Nut At Bellhousing
    GM1238747Courtesy of GENERAL MOTORS COMPANY
  8. Install the fuel pipe bracket to the bellhousing stud.
  9. Install the fuel pipe bracket nut.

    Tighten 

    Tighten the nut to 20 N.m (15 lb ft).

  10. Lower the vehicle.
  11. Raise the transmission.
  12. Install the transmission support crossmember. Refer to Transmission Support Crossmember Replacement (2WD)Transmission Support Crossmember Replacement (4WD)
  13. Remove the jack stand.
  14. Install the transfer case skid shield. Refer to Transfer Case Skid Shield Replacement
  15. Connect the heated oxygen sensor bank 1 sensor 1. Refer to Heated Oxygen Sensor Replacement - Bank 1 Sensor 1 
  16. Position the propeller shaft and connect the u-joint retainers. Refer to Front Axle Propeller Shaft Replacement (NQH)Front Axle Propeller Shaft Replacement (Heavy Duty)
  17. Fig 4: Fuel Feed Pipe, EVAP Canister Purge Tube And Quick Connect Fitting
    GM1696917Courtesy of GENERAL MOTORS COMPANY
  18. Remove the caps from the fuel rail and EVAP line.
  19. Connect the EVAP line (1) quick connect fitting to the chassis line. Refer to Plastic Collar Quick Connect Fitting Service 
  20. Connect the fuel feed line (2) quick connect fitting to the fuel rail. Refer to Metal Collar Quick Connect Fitting Service 
  21. Install the fuel fill cap.
  22. Connect the negative battery cable. Refer to Battery Negative Cable Disconnection and Connection (Dual Battery)Battery Negative Cable Disconnection and Connection (Single Battery)
  23. Use the following procedure in order to inspect for leaks:
    1. Turn the ignition ON, with the engine OFF, for 2 seconds.
    2. Turn the ignition OFF for 10 seconds.
    3. Turn the ignition ON, with the engine OFF.
    4. Inspect for fuel leaks.
  24. Install the intake manifold sight shield. Refer to Upper Intake Manifold Sight Shield Replacement
